Chandler Carruth
|
7a203efd18
Refactor handling of -std and -stdlib in toolchain (#6601)
|
3 ماه پیش |
Dana Jansens
|
a27ef24cd7
Use the name of the self and facet type as the inst name for a require decl scope (#6602)
|
3 ماه پیش |
Geoff Romer
|
4329a83e4c
Form-aware textual format for return parameters and arguments (#6588)
|
3 ماه پیش |
Chandler Carruth
|
9861c31476
Update LLVM to a recent commit (#6599)
|
3 ماه پیش |
Geoff Romer
|
e78af4d745
Misc. improvements to raw/debug SemIR output (#6557)
|
3 ماه پیش |
Geoff Romer
|
9106f9533c
Use lines instead of statements for readability-function-size clang-tidy (#6594)
|
3 ماه پیش |
Geoff Romer
|
d8adcf93f5
Consolidate debugging documentation. (#6596)
|
3 ماه پیش |
Richard Smith
|
7f0f402f95
Add advent of code 2024 day 14 and day 15 part 1 solutions (#6597)
|
3 ماه پیش |
Dana Jansens
|
32aa7cb1fa
Make identifying a facet type an operation on a (self+facet type) pair (#6592)
|
3 ماه پیش |
Burak Emir
|
80639a02f0
[parse] Implement initial parsing support for Lambda expressions (#6583)
|
3 ماه پیش |
Chandler Carruth
|
83651bb9ee
Remove workaround for Clang versions <= 18 (#6600)
|
3 ماه پیش |
Chandler Carruth
|
3603ec7d54
Start refactoring toolchain config into separate files (#6587)
|
3 ماه پیش |
Chandler Carruth
|
67c6312a79
Prune deps to reduce compiles by ~30% (#6598)
|
3 ماه پیش |
David Blaikie
|
f1f6005d4a
Perform Clang IRGen during `check` (#6569)
|
3 ماه پیش |
Dana Jansens
|
c64117d0e0
Make IdTag typesafe (#6574)
|
3 ماه پیش |
Richard Smith
|
7bfeae0fd5
Give internal linkage to global init function. (#6591)
|
3 ماه پیش |
Richard Smith
|
050d1f0c30
Reduce libc++ hardening mode from debug to extensive in `-c dbg`. (#6589)
|
3 ماه پیش |
Geoff Romer
|
a2737a3189
Add `Call` param patterns to `Function` (#6586)
|
3 ماه پیش |
Geoff Romer
|
4a47f1ebeb
Remove some uses of ReturnTypeInfo (#6577)
|
3 ماه پیش |
Chandler Carruth
|
d66b2f899c
Switch install to be based on the busybox root (#6579)
|
3 ماه پیش |
Geoff Romer
|
e1ec8d42d1
Give `ReturnExpr` a target only when initialization is in-place (#6570)
|
3 ماه پیش |
Chandler Carruth
|
93c7c9ad96
Consolidate on @rules_cc and update it to the latest version (#6580)
|
3 ماه پیش |
Chandler Carruth
|
33f7e3a28c
Try to canonicalize toolchain config formatting (#6581)
|
3 ماه پیش |
Richard Smith
|
31919afa24
Allow conversion between `T*` and `Cpp.void*`. (#6575)
|
3 ماه پیش |
Ivana Ivanovska
|
d1b13194d5
Add arithmetic operators for `CppCompat.Long32` (#6573)
|
3 ماه پیش |
Richard Smith
|
f5bb43bced
Stop creating invalid clang identifier names. (#6578)
|
3 ماه پیش |
Richard Smith
|
935ccce2a6
Fix lowering of imported global variables. (#6567)
|
3 ماه پیش |
zadig
|
64fa9cc6ae
Update `tree-sitter-bazel` to `0.26.3`. (#6582)
|
3 ماه پیش |
Richard Smith
|
87e588c334
Add interop support for complement and subscript operators. (#6576)
|
3 ماه پیش |
Geoff Romer
|
6985ecb1d4
Replace GetCurrentReturnSlot with GetReturnedVarParam (#6571)
|
3 ماه پیش |